Incoming-call interruption via crafted SIP INVITE floods
Published Jan 29, 2026 · Updated Jan 29, 2026
Improper SIP exception handling in TP-Link VX800v v1.0 allows remote attackers to interrupt incoming calls with crafted INVITE floods. The SIP message-processing path fails to handle exceptional conditions raised by repeated crafted INVITE messages, allowing the flood to block every voice line. No authentication or user interaction is required, but disruption depends on sustaining the message flood; the reported effect is blocked incoming calls rather than data loss or modification.
